Commercial Dual Fuel Range Cookers
Gas ranges are a favorite among cooks because of their quick temperature control, however homeowners may also prefer the precise baking and roasting offered by electric ovens. A dual fuel range blends the cooktop of a gas cooker with an electric oven, to satisfy both of these preferences.
ILVE offers dual-fuel range cookers that combine the speed and precision of electric ovens with the speed and precision of gas stoves. Consider these benefits when considering this innovative kitchen upgrade:
Versatility
A dual fuel range cooktop combines gas stovetops and an oven into one. It gives you the best of both worlds - precise control of the heat in the oven, and even heat distribution on the stovetop. It's a great choice for cooks who like to roast and bake as well as sear and saute.
Commercial dual fuel range cookers make use of natural gas or propane for the cooktop burners, and electricity for the oven cavity. They can accommodate a range of cooking methods and styles, from low and slow simmering to high heat searing. They also offer professional-grade performance, with large high-powered ovens that resemble those used in restaurants' kitchens, allowing you to create restaurant-quality meals in your own home.

Commercial-style ranges combine the best features of electric ovens and gas stovetops into one appliance, providing superior performance and cooking precision. They can also help you discover new recipes and techniques, like the flambeed coq au vin or roasting vegetables on an electric grill. However they require a dedicated gas line and may be more expensive than all-electric or gas ranges.
Professional-style ranges feature high-performance burners that have a BTU range of 5,000 to 20,000 for powerful boiling, searing and sauteing. They also have a flat surface that is perfect for grilling and browning food items. Some models come with the ability to quickly prepare griddles, which reduces the time required to heat up and comes with adjustable temperature settings.
The open flames that cover the grates on a dual fuel range with gas cooktop allow instant temperature adjustments and responsive burner heat. It is possible to quickly bring stock pots to a boil, or change from a simmer to a rapid boil at the press of a button. A gas cooktop can also provide a cooler temperature to ovens, making it ideal for roasting and baking as it releases less moisture.
